October 13, 2016 — Tropical Storm Aere made landfall over Huế. Precipitation reached at 747 mm (29.4 in) in Đồng Hới, the record since 1955. [34] 37 people died from the storm. Typhoon Nock-ten, known in the Philippines as Super Typhoon Nina, was the strongest Christmas Day tropical cyclone worldwide in terms of 1-minute sustained winds.
